Kogan releases Collingwood AFL team televisions

Ruslan Kogan loves the spotlight, but boy does the young Melbourne entrepreneur know how to target a market. Today, Kogan announced that it is releasing a co-branded television with the Collingwood AFL club.

The television is essentially a Kogan 42-inch LED backlit LCD screen, but instead of the Kogan badge on the bottom of the front bezel, it has the Collingwood club’s Magpie logo. A similar logo can be found on the television’s remote.

This is, without a doubt, a brilliant idea. With the exception of Apple, the days of buying a consumer electronics device for the branding badge are mostly over. But owning a television badged with your favourite footy club? Genius.

The television itself sells for $449, which includes a Collingwood bonus of a club polo, cap and scarf for members and a Magpie Insiders membership for non-members.
